This is the entry on financial engineering:<\/em><\/p>\n<hr \/>\n<p class=\"p3\"><span class=\"s2\">Financial engineering<\/span> refers to the design and use of complex financial structures, instruments, and accounting techniques to reallocate risk, income, and ownership claims, often without creating any new productive capacity.<\/p>\n<p class=\"p3\">It is the technical toolkit through which financialisation operates.<\/p>\n<p class=\"p3\">Financial engineering commonly involves:<\/p>\n<ol start=\"1\">\n<li>\n<p class=\"p1\"><b>Complex structuring<\/b><b><\/b><\/p>\n<p class=\"p2\">The creation of layered instruments, such as derivatives, securitisations, special-purpose vehicles, and off-balance-sheet entities, that obscure risk and redistribute returns to financial intermediaries.<\/p>\n<\/li>\n<li>\n<p class=\"p1\"><b>Arbitrage exploitation<\/b><b><\/b><\/p>\n<p class=\"p2\">Exploiting gaps between tax systems, accounting rules, regulatory regimes, or jurisdictions to extract profit without corresponding economic contribution. Tax havens or secrecy jurisdictions are frequently used to facilitate this goal.<\/p>\n<\/li>\n<li>\n<p class=\"p1\"><b>Balance-sheet manipulation<\/b><b><\/b><\/p>\n<p class=\"p2\">Techniques are designed to enhance reported earnings, asset values, or leverage ratios without improving underlying performance or resilience.<\/p>\n<\/li>\n<li>\n<p class=\"p1\"><b>Risk displacement, not reduction<\/b><b><\/b><\/p>\n<p class=\"p2\">Financial engineering often claims to \u201cmanage\u201d risk, but in practice tends to shift it onto less informed parties, whether they be workers, pensioners, taxpayers, or future generations.<\/p>\n<\/li>\n<li>\n<p class=\"p1\"><b>Short-term optimisation<\/b><b><\/b><\/p>\n<p class=\"p2\">Structures are designed to maximise immediate financial return, even when they increase long-term fragility or undermine capital maintenance.<\/p>\n<\/li>\n<\/ol>\n<p class=\"p3\">Financial engineering is not inherently neutral. In a financialised economy, it becomes a primary means of rent extraction, allowing wealth to be generated through legal and accounting design rather than through productive or socially useful activity.<\/p>\n<p class=\"p3\">Within the <span class=\"s2\">Funding the Future<\/span> approach, financial engineering is viewed as a central contributor to economic opacity, democratic disempowerment, and repeated financial crises.
